发明名称 一种可分离安装偏心的主轴回转误差测量方法与装置
摘要 本发明公开了一种可分离安装偏心的主轴回转误差测量方法与装置,包括位移传感器安装夹持器、位移传感器、光栅编码器、信号电缆、数据处理器和计算机,测量过程是通过三种可选方式使位移传感器以主轴外轮廓的三个不同位置为采样起始点进行测量,先基于三点法原理得到主轴圆度误差除一阶谐波以外的其它分量,再根据所提供的算法进行二次分离,将安装偏心从回转误差中分离出来,得到主轴的纯回转运动误差值。一方面将主轴轮廓的圆度误差、标准球及传感器安装的偏心误差从主轴回转运动误差中分离出去,分离运算量小。另一方面,只采用一只位移传感器,避免了普通三点法误差分离技术中采用三只传感器带来的传感器性能差异引入的测量误差。
申请公布号 CN103983227B 申请公布日期 2016.06.01
申请号 CN201410223092.X 申请日期 2014.05.23
申请人 中国工程物理研究院总体工程研究所 发明人 黎启胜;凌明祥;李思忠;王珏;严侠;张荣;宁菲
分类号 G01B21/20(2006.01)I 主分类号 G01B21/20(2006.01)I
代理机构 北京天奇智新知识产权代理有限公司 11340 代理人 杨春
主权项 一种可分离安装偏心的主轴回转误差测量方法,采用可分离安装偏心的主轴回转误差测量装置,可分离安装偏心的主轴回转误差测量装置包括位移传感器安装夹持器、位移传感器、光栅编码器、信号电缆、数据采集器、数据处理器和计算机,所述位移传感器安装于所述位移传感器安装夹持器上,所述位移传感器安装夹持器安装于靠近主轴外圆周处,所述位移传感器夹持器与主轴外轮廓之间设有空隙,所述光栅编码器安装于主轴轴套上,所述光栅编码器和所述位移传感器均通过所述信号电缆与所述数据处理器连接,所述数据处理器与所述计算机连接;所述位移传感器安装夹持器为能够同时安装一个或三个位移传感器的位移传感器安装夹持器;其特征在于,包括以下步骤:(1)将位移传感器夹持器安装在主轴外圆周上,且与主轴外轮廓之间具有空隙,将位移传感器安装在位移传感器夹持器上,调节位移传感器的测头与主轴外轮廓之间的距离到合适位置;设置主轴回转一周的位移传感器采样点数为N;(2)驱动主轴旋转,以主轴外轮廓的一初始点为位移传感器的采样起始点,记为A点,主轴旋转一圈,位移传感器采样输出N个值,依次记为{S<sub>0</sub>(0),S<sub>0</sub>(1),S<sub>0</sub>(2),…,S<sub>0</sub>(N‑1)};并将位移传感器初始采样起始点对应的位移传感器敏感轴方向作为测量坐标系的x轴;(3)通过以下方式将位移传感器沿主轴轮廓旋转角度α,该角度为三点法误差分离原理中第一个传感器和第二个传感器的夹角,其选择要保证三点法谐波抑制最小;对应的离散值为P<sub>1</sub>=α·N/2π,P<sub>1</sub>为整数:方式:位移传感器夹持器固定不动,利用光栅编码器的定位功能驱动主轴旋转角度α,使位移传感器的第二次采样起始点为相对于步骤(2)中采样起始点距离α角度的位置,记为B点;(4)将B点作为采样起始点,主轴旋转一圈,位移传感器采样输出N个值,依次记为{S<sub>1</sub>(0),S<sub>1</sub>(1),S<sub>1</sub>(2),…,S<sub>1</sub>(N‑1)};(5)重复步骤(3)和(4)的测量过程,不同的是位移传感器沿主轴轮廓旋转角度为β,该角度为三点法误差分离原理中第一个传感器和第三个传感器的夹角,其选择要保证三点法谐波抑制最小;对应的离散值为P<sub>2</sub>=β·N/2π,P<sub>2</sub>为整数,以位移传感器新的位置,记为C点,作为采样起始点,主轴旋转一圈,传感器采样输出N个值,依次记为{S<sub>2</sub>(0),S<sub>2</sub>(1),S<sub>2</sub>(2),…,S<sub>2</sub>(N‑1)};(6)基于步骤(2)、(3)、(4)、(5)中的三组位移传感器输出数据,按照三点法误差分离原理中的频域或时域方法可得到主轴圆度误差的除一阶谐波分量以外的其它值r(n),n=1,2,3,…,N‑1;(7)利用三个位移传感器的输出数据S<sub>0</sub>(n)、S<sub>1</sub>(n)、S<sub>2</sub>(n)以及已经分离出来的除一阶谐波分量的圆度误差r(n),通过以下算法即可解线性方程组求出主轴径向回转误差:<maths num="0001" id="cmaths0001"><math><![CDATA[<mrow><mfenced open = "[" close = "]"><mtable><mtr><mtd><mrow><mi>c</mi><mi>o</mi><mi>s</mi><mrow><mo>(</mo><mn>2</mn><mi>&pi;</mi><mi>n</mi><mo>/</mo><mi>N</mi><mo>)</mo></mrow></mrow></mtd><mtd><mrow><mi>s</mi><mi>i</mi><mi>n</mi><mrow><mo>(</mo><mn>2</mn><mi>&pi;</mi><mi>n</mi><mo>/</mo><mi>N</mi><mo>)</mo></mrow></mrow></mtd><mtd><mrow><mi>c</mi><mi>o</mi><mi>s</mi><mrow><mo>(</mo><mn>2</mn><mi>&pi;</mi><mi>n</mi><mo>/</mo><mi>N</mi><mo>)</mo></mrow></mrow></mtd></mtr><mtr><mtd><mrow><mi>c</mi><mi>o</mi><mi>s</mi><mrow><mo>(</mo><mn>2</mn><mi>&pi;</mi><mo>(</mo><mi>n</mi><mo>+</mo><msub><mi>P</mi><mn>1</mn></msub><mo>)</mo></mrow><mo>/</mo><mi>N</mi><mo>)</mo></mrow></mtd><mtd><mrow><mi>s</mi><mi>i</mi><mi>n</mi><mrow><mo>(</mo><mn>2</mn><mi>&pi;</mi><mo>(</mo><mi>n</mi><mo>+</mo><msub><mi>p</mi><mn>1</mn></msub><mo>)</mo></mrow><mo>/</mo><mi>N</mi><mo>)</mo></mrow></mtd><mtd><mrow><mi>c</mi><mi>o</mi><mi>s</mi><mrow><mo>(</mo><mn>2</mn><mi>&pi;</mi><mo>(</mo><mi>n</mi><mo>-</mo><msub><mi>p</mi><mn>1</mn></msub><mo>)</mo></mrow><mo>/</mo><mi>N</mi><mo>)</mo></mrow></mtd></mtr><mtr><mtd><mrow><mi>c</mi><mi>o</mi><mi>s</mi><mrow><mo>(</mo><mn>2</mn><mi>&pi;</mi><mo>(</mo><mi>n</mi><mo>+</mo><msub><mi>P</mi><mn>2</mn></msub><mo>)</mo></mrow><mo>/</mo><mi>N</mi><mo>)</mo></mrow></mtd><mtd><mrow><mi>s</mi><mi>i</mi><mi>n</mi><mrow><mo>(</mo><mn>2</mn><mi>&pi;</mi><mo>(</mo><mi>n</mi><mo>+</mo><msub><mi>p</mi><mn>2</mn></msub><mo>)</mo></mrow><mo>/</mo><mi>N</mi><mo>)</mo></mrow></mtd><mtd><mrow><mi>c</mi><mi>o</mi><mi>s</mi><mrow><mo>(</mo><mn>2</mn><mi>&pi;</mi><mo>(</mo><mi>n</mi><mo>-</mo><msub><mi>p</mi><mn>2</mn></msub><mo>)</mo></mrow><mo>/</mo><mi>N</mi><mo>)</mo></mrow></mtd></mtr></mtable></mfenced><mo>&CenterDot;</mo><mfenced open = "(" close = ")"><mtable><mtr><mtd><msub><mi>A</mi><mn>1</mn></msub></mtd></mtr><mtr><mtd><msub><mi>B</mi><mn>1</mn></msub></mtd></mtr><mtr><mtd><mrow><mi>&delta;</mi><mrow><mo>(</mo><mi>n</mi><mo>)</mo></mrow></mrow></mtd></mtr></mtable></mfenced><mo>=</mo><mfenced open = "(" close = ")"><mtable><mtr><mtd><msub><mi>S</mi><mn>0</mn></msub><mo>(</mo><mi>n</mi><mo>)</mo><mo>-</mo><mi>r</mi><mo>(</mo><mi>n</mi><mo>)</mo></mtd></mtr><mtr><mtd><msub><mi>S</mi><mn>1</mn></msub><mo>(</mo><mi>n</mi><mo>)</mo><mo>-</mo><mi>r</mi><mo>(</mo><mi>n</mi><mo>+</mo><msub><mi>p</mi><mn>1</mn></msub><mo>)</mo></mtd></mtr><mtr><mtd><msub><mi>S</mi><mn>2</mn></msub><mo>(</mo><mi>n</mi><mo>)</mo><mo>-</mo><mi>r</mi><mo>(</mo><mi>n</mi><mo>+</mo><msub><mi>p</mi><mn>2</mn></msub><mo>)</mo></mtd></mtr></mtable></mfenced><mo>.</mo></mrow>]]></math><img file="FDA0000964866610000021.GIF" wi="1910" he="239" /></maths>
地址 621908 四川省绵阳市绵山路64号